MyGit
🚩收到GitHub仓库的更新通知

BililiveRecorder/BililiveRecorder-WebUI

Fork: 5 Star: 103 (更新于 2024-05-18 14:12:33)

license: GPL-3.0

Language: Vue .

B站录播姬的管理网页

最后发布版本: v2.10.2 ( 2024-03-09 20:56:01)

官方网址 GitHub网址

✨免费申请网站SSL证书,支持多域名和泛域名,点击查看

BililiveRecorder-WebUI

给 BililiveRecorder.Cli 添加一个简单的网页界面。分为两个版本,嵌入版和群控版。

嵌入版会在 BililiveRecorder.Cli 打包时嵌入到 BililiveRecorder.Cli 中,特征为只能控制本机,无法添加录播姬。

群控版允许用户自助添加控制任意数量的录播姬,

常见问题:

1、怎么手动更新内嵌的版本?

一般情况下会跟随 BililiveRecorder.Cli 的更新,但如果你看上某个测试版本了,你可以到Github Actions中选择相应的构建,然后再 Artifacts 中下载 dist-embedded,并解压到 BililiveRecorder.Cli 的 wwwroot/ui 目录下(没有就自己创建)。

2、为什么我在 https://webui.rec.danmuji.org/ 连不到我的录播姬?

主要有两种原因:

(1) HTTPS 无法访问 HTTP 的内容,此题无解,您可以尝试自己部署一个

(2) 请确认您是否能直接打开该网址,如果不行,请检查端口映射及开放端口。

3、我想自己部署一个 webui 群控版可以吗?

可以的,我们提供预配置好的 docker 镜像,您可以自己部署。

docker run -d -p 3000:80 --name="webui" ghcr.io/bililiverecorder/bililiverecorder-webui:master

如果你想自己用其他部署的方式,请注意该应用是 SPA,因此需要注意路由问题。

这里有一份 nginx 的配置,仅供参考 default.conf

开发

Structure

Vue3 + Typescript + Vite + Naive-UI

Recommended IDE Setup

调试运行

npx vitenpm run dev

构建

npm run build

不想和 typescript 打架时可以

npx vite

最近版本更新:(数据更新于 2024-05-03 00:02:09)

2024-03-09 20:56:01 v2.10.2

2024-01-01 09:58:55 v2.10.1

2023-10-12 18:06:12 v2.10.0

2023-10-05 15:28:52 v2.9.1

2023-06-18 14:58:48 v2.6.3

2022-10-02 16:45:52 v2.5.0

2022-09-03 22:28:51 v2.4.0

2022-08-27 21:37:23 v2.3.1

2022-08-27 21:22:47 v2.3.0

2022-08-02 19:45:20 v2.2.0

BililiveRecorder/BililiveRecorder-WebUI同语言 Vue最近更新仓库

2024-05-17 14:14:21 jxxghp/MoviePilot-Frontend

2024-05-14 20:15:58 CorentinTh/it-tools

2024-05-12 17:29:27 44vogan/Simple-bot

2024-05-11 23:51:23 hslr-s/sun-panel

2024-05-07 09:13:54 pure-admin/vue-pure-admin

2024-05-02 05:41:16 mostafaznv/nova-ckeditor